Photomicrograph of sample 09RDWES301 - an andesite collected during the Redoubt, AK 2009 eruption.

Summary[edit]

Description
English: In this image, the brown crystal in the center is amphibole - and measures about 2.2 mm long. The white rectangles are plagioclase. The blue areas are void space (the epoxy holding the slide together is dyed blue for easy identification of empty areas). The fine-grained matrix holding the larger crystals together is mostly glass, plagioclase, and pyroxene microlites.
